Where was the movie Jaws filmed?

Though the film takes place in the fictional town of Amity Island in New York, it was actually filmed throughout Martha’s Vineyard, Mass. (Long Island was considered “too busy” — the filmmakers wanted an island that would feel eerily empty to filmgoers.)

Is jaws a true story?

No. Jaws is not a true story. It is based on Peter Benchley’s novel of the same name. The Jaws author had a lifelong fascination with sharks and said that he came up with the concept for the novel after reading about a great white shark that had been caught by fisherman Frank Mundus in 1964 (pictured below).

Was the tiger shark in Jaws real?

Speaking of real sharks… The production flew in a 13-foot tiger shark caught off the coast of Florida to use for the scene where the townspeople string up a shark on the dock thought to be the shark. The real life locals were unable to catch a shark that big, but flying one in had its problems, too.

Was Quint drunk in Jaws?

‘Jaws’ actor Robert Shaw got drunk with Steven Spielberg’s ‘permission’ … For Quint’s monologue, — which many refer to as the “Indianapolis speech” — Shaw rewrote parts of it to make it his own, adding Quint’s spirit into it. The actor also suggested to Spielberg that he take a few swigs of liquor before doing the scene.

Was Jaws based on Amity Bay?

In 1916, four people — including a 10-year-old boy — were killed in shark attacks along the New Jersey shore. This series of attacks inspired Steven Spielberg’s “Jaws” decades later. In the blockbuster film, a fearsome great white shark terrorizes the citizens of Amity Island.

Why is it called Martha's Vineyard?

There is no definitive source for “Martha’s Vineyard” but it is thought to be named for the mother-in-law or daughter, both named Martha, of the English explorer Bartholomew Gosnold, who led the first recorded European expedition to Cape Cod in 1602.

Was Jaws filmed in a pool?

So Spielberg recruited a small crew and reshot the scene in film editor Verna Fields’ backyard swimming pool in Encino, California. To make the clear, chlorinated water match the murkier look of the ocean, crew members poured a gallon of milk into the pool.
